By working as a Solutions Architecture Intern in their Compute and Networking Business Unit, you'll have the opportunity to gain an in-depth understanding of Micron's technologies and capabilities, enterprise and data center architectures, memory subsystems and its use cases, market trends, and competitive landscapes. Under the guidance of an experienced Solutions Architect, you'll have the chance to perform architecture modeling and analysis. This will help the team identify and establish value propositions for Micron's memory solutions. Additionally, you'll help the team identify the ideal server-level system architectures for different workloads with optimal performance/power/TCO.   • Develop system models for various architecture configurations and use cases to identify CXL value proposition.
  • Automate system and tradeoff analysis for different KPIs.
  • Analyze and benchmark enterprise/data center workloads at the system level.
  • Conduct competitive analysis using emulation and simulation platforms.
  • Knowledge in computer architecture, systems modeling, architecture simulation, and analysis is preferred.
  • Proficient in programming languages such as C, C++, SystemC, Python.
  • Familiarity with memory subsystems and tradeoffs is beneficial.
  • Experience with AI/ML libraries and frameworks is required.
  • Ability to conduct research independently with minimal supervision.
  • Excellent communication and documentation skills are a must.
